Beginner's Horsemanship School
Under new management by Alvin Yoder, previously assistant instructor for Eli J.C. Yoder. In this school you will harness and drive each morning, enjoy an Amish meal each noon, then visit nearby harness shops, collar shops, and cart and wagon shops in the beautiful hills of eastern Ohio—in the heart of the largest Amish comunity in America. See the Amish people farming in the fields. By the end of this school, you will feel a sense of accomplishment
in being able to harness, hitch and drive. Something new this year:
on the last day of each school we will hitch a green 2-year-old for
the first time. |
Yoder Beginner's Horsemanship School includes:
Limited to 8 students per session.
